Climate Overview
Bogotá
Subtropical highland — mild and cloudy year-round, two rainy seasons
Bogotá sits at 8,660 feet (2,640m) above sea level — the world's third highest capital city. Its altitude creates mild, spring-like temperatures year-round (55–65°F). The major challenge is altitude sickness on arrival and two rainy seasons.
Evansville
Evansville in southern Indiana on the Ohio River is far from lake influence and has a climate transitioning toward the South. Winters are milder than northern Indiana but still see significant ice storms and occasional snow. The Ohio River valley creates humidity and fog, while summer is quite hot and humid.
